What size is damaging hail?

Note: To be considered severe, hail stones must be at least 3/4 inch in diameter. Small Hail – Hail less than 3/4 inch in diameter (from the size of peas to marbles). Large Hail – Hail from 3/4 inch to 1 3/4 inch in diameter (from the size of nickels to golf balls) causing minor damage.

Will a penny size hail damage a car?

Penny-sized hail measures 0.75-inches in diameter. This typically isn’t enough to cause damage to most cars, but it can occasionally. Severe weather is what normally brings the damaging hail. Most hail damage occurs with quarter-sized hail or larger, measuring 1.75-inches+ in diameter.

What is the largest size hail ever recorded?

According to the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ration, a hailstone fell in Aurora, Nebraska, on June 22, 2003, which had a diameter of 7 inches and circumference of 18.75 inches.

What is the diameter size of the hail?

hail, precipitation of balls or pieces of ice with a diameter of 5 mm (about 0.2 inch) to more than 15 cm (about 6 inches). In contrast, ice pellets (sleet; sometimes called small hail) have a diameter less than 5 mm.

How fast does hail fall?

For small hailstones (<1-inch in diameter), the expected fall speed is between 9 and 25 mph. For hailstones that one would typically see in a severe thunderstorm (1-inch to 1.75-inch in diameter), the expected fall speed is between 25 and 40 mph.

Can it hail in 100 degree weather?

Yep, hail happens during the summer

Hail is inherently a summertime phenomenon. It forms within strong thunderstorms at high levels where the temperature is always below freezing, even during July.

Does pea sized hail cause damage?

Pea-sized hail: Small hail is less likely to cause direct damage unless there are very strong winds. However, if your area experiences small-sized hail often, it can damage shingles over time. Keep in mind that damage from smaller-sized hail can be hard to notice without professional help.

Is hail damage covered by car insurance?

To be protected from hail damage, you’ll need an active car insurance policy that either has Comprehensive coverage, All Perils coverage, or Specified Perils coverage added to it. By opting into one of these additional coverages, you’ll be protected from specific hazards — such as theft, fire, hail, etc.

How do you check for hail damage on a car?

How to spot hail damage on a car
  1. Large or small dents in the hood, doors, side panels or trunk; these dings typically aren’t uniform, may not damage the paint and may not cover the entire vehicle.
  2. Chipped, cracked or broken windshield, windows or mirrors.
  3. Water damage inside the vehicle due to broken glass components.
